LASER DEPANELING

Optimal Fixture Solutions for your Depaneling Process

The stress-free processing of the laser significantly reduces the complexity of fixing panels and printed circuit boards compared to other separation processes and thus enables simple and cost-effective development and production of workpiece carriers.

Depending on the layout of the panel, size of the individual PCB, component geometry, cutting type and quantities, suitable workpiece carrier concepts are available.  Benefits of the laser process


Due to its characeristic properties, the laser process offers some significant advantages compared to traditional depaneling processes:
No Mechanical Forces

Due to the non-contact ablation process of the laser, no mechanical force is applied to the PCB during the separation. Consequently, potential damages for the components and thus the function of the PCB are eliminated and the risk of failure is reduced to a minimum. Additional components for the workpiece carrier to (partially) compensate for these effects are also not required with the laser.

More Flexibility

The laser also allows very small batch sizes or prototypes to be produced in a highly flexible manner on universal workpiece carrier solutions, whereby the application-specific inlays can be produced on the laser system itself.

Lower Costs

As the printed circuit boards only need to be secured against sliding, the structure and scope of the workpiece carrier is comparatively much simpler. Consequently, this is also reflected in the lower production complexity and therefore the costs per workpiece carrier for the customer.

The right Fixture for every Requirement

In general, a fixture is required for processing to hold the PCBs in place after separation, whereby the design can have a significant effect on the cutting result. With additonally applied vacuum and downholder devices - especially for small PCBs - fixture solutions from LPKF and partners are ideally designed for this purpose.

Do-it-yourself Fixtures

In particular, LPKF's universal table and fixture solutions offer users the opportunity to quickly and cost-effectively produce their own fixture solutions for smaller series and prototypes. For example, polystyrene or FR4 sheets can be processed on the laser systems themselves and thus adapted to the application-specific requirements. Within the shortes time, an idea becomes a finished carrier.
